Transaction 96617d426ee70a03fae60b4b37b54a154f4dcafdcaf34f075ad680ad6893744c
1 Input
1 Output
-
96617d426ee70a03fae60b4b37b54a154f4dcafdcaf34f075ad680ad6893744c:0
- value
- 3083144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4239814efafae412974f82add6f34ae208498b11 OP_EQUAL
- address
- 37jBQjH89m9TGdBMD7RAQDiCggWpN9M5mT